Output 3b2577899ea3acb509212f82bb5499cb70e0824d383823f632a5acec713c43e8:118

value
66039
script pubkey
OP_0 OP_PUSHBYTES_20 c18e9fd4ced9b37df221c119f03df76be9c8a31a
address
bc1qcx8fl4xwmxehmu3pcyvlq00hd05u3gc6hahvag
transaction
3b2577899ea3acb509212f82bb5499cb70e0824d383823f632a5acec713c43e8